Table Spoon - Hanoverian Pattern - Cork circa 1765 by William Reynolds - 20cm long; 57.5g - ND/7741
This is a first class example of a rare mid-18th century Irish provincial silver table spoon from Cork.
Made by William Reynolds, this table spoon has a good solid feel in the hand and is in fine condition with a nice, thick bowl tip, good patina and clearly struck marks. The reverse side of the terminal bears a crisp, engraved crest featuring a lion's head erased. The three marks read "WR" in script (twice) and "STERLING".
